    Mergers and Acquisitions Executive | Ernst & Young

    Employment: Full Time

    Our clients are increasingly looking to us to help them plan for growth and analyse all aspects of their overall strategy, which can include inorganic growth. When you join our experienced M&A team, you’ll be at the heart of that challenge, guiding clients through every stage of their transaction lifecycle, be it acquisitions, disposals, management buy-outs, buy-ins, fundraising, initial public offerings, takeovers, mergers and strategic reviews.The OpportunityWe are looking for a passionate M&A Strategy & Transactions professional to join our high performing team. As a M&A Executive, you will assist clients in assessing the strategic fit of a business by analyzing all aspects of a transaction, assessing the projected synergies, project managing the deal cycle, assisting in negotiations, and conducting financial modelling.You will leverage off an extensive global network, empowering you to provide sector-focused advice on the sale process from strategic positioning to close, and help execute acquisitions, alliances and mergers. Our team is highly specialized in sector focused M&A transactions; hence, this opportunity will allow you to build in-depth sector expertise at the start of your career journey with us. This can be within Energy, Healthcare, Financial Services, Consumer Products and Retail or Technology, Media and Telecommunications sectors.Key responsibilitiesYou will support in the execution of transactions across the client portfolio, preparing client reports and key documentation for fund-raising, acquisitions and disposals. You will also be responsible for the following:- Identifying opportunities, opening and leveraging relationships- Meeting the transaction timetable, ensuring quality on client deliverables, as well as engaging with counterparties and other advisers to ensure transaction milestones are met- Understanding the key business drivers as well as identifying, and managing key issues and risks through insights, factual conclusions and advice- Counsel junior colleagues, share knowledge, and take an active role in the growth and development of the whole team

    ITSM Change Manager | Intaleq

    Employment: Full Time

    • Ensure that Change & Configuration Management methods and procedures are used for efficient and prompt handling of all Changes within command & control centre technical operations and associated venue management systems such as building management systems, CCTV, Access Control & other ELV solutions.• Manage IT changes through their lifecycle from submission to the completion and closure of the change request analyzing Post Implementation Review (PIR) for all changes, reviewing results from the work carried out and identifying areas of improvement for future implementations• Manage the change control board practice and the overall impact analysis process.• Ensure the CMDB is regularly updated based on the changes being introduced into production• Manage the introduction of new services in the production environment so that there is:• Proper knowledge transfer provided to the support teams and end users through trainings and manuals in coordination with the Knowledge Management Analyst.• Updates to the Service Catalogue and CMDB takes place as part of introducing new services in coordination with the Configuration Manager and Service Level Manager• Ensure proper communication with key stakeholders takes place including agreement on when change is to be deployed, any downtime and any mass communication to staff members impacted by this change

    • 7+ years of relevant experience in the same filed preferably with consulting background with exposure to multiple clients and business domains.• 2-3 years should be in a similar position / responsibility, preferably in a similar Industry.• Previous experience in managing Change and Configuration management activities in a large-scale organization• Well exposed to industry standards and best practices in IT service management• Preferred to have exposure to industry standards and best practices specifically within command centers, safety and security and facility management domains.• Preferred to have experience working within multi-sport venues or stadiums
